Kitty Harper’s Short Film MA PRISON Earns Double Nomination at 2026 Midlands Movies Awards

Multi-talented filmmaker, writer, director, and composer Kitty Harper has received two nominations at the 2026 Midlands Movies Awards for her powerful short drama Ma Prison. The film is shortlisted in the categories of Best Actress in a Leading Role for Sophie Bullock and Best Music (Score or Song) for Kitty Harper’s original score.

Ma Prison follows a young girl (Sophie Bullock) grappling with the devastating loss of her mother while enduring bullying and an abusive relationship with her French teacher (Susannah May). As tensions escalate, she uncovers a deeper, unexpected truth behind her teacher’s harsh actions, leading to a poignant exploration of grief, empathy, anger, and complex human connections.

Kitty Harper had this to say regarding the nominations: “My 2 greatest passions in life are music and filmmaking. To be recognized and acknowledged for scoring my own film is truly humbling. I’m also so proud of Sophie for her Best Actress in a Leading Role nomination. Very well deserved.”

The nominations were announced on 26th April 2026 at the Queen of Bradgate Vintage Cinema in Leicester.
